n small drops of same size are charged to V volts each. If they coalesce to form a single large drop, then its work done will be?

Give V a chance to be the potential contrast. Give V of 1 a chance to drop = kq/r. 
In the event that the volume of n drops = n 4/3πr3 
Volume of greater drop =4/3πR3 
At that point from the question 
Volume of n drops = Volume of greater drop 
n 4/3πr3 =4/3πR3 
(n1/3r) = R 
As charge stays saved 
As 1 drop has charge q so the n drops will have nq charge. 
Work done(Potential distinction (V)) = knq/(n1/3r) 
= n2/3 kq/r 
= n2/3 V
